Transaction b886cbaa6a90180955573fc9712888bb302e50686e59c175611083a885f66730
1 Input
1 Output
-
b886cbaa6a90180955573fc9712888bb302e50686e59c175611083a885f66730:0
- value
- 2597120
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2e2140f6bd6068db9fbe58ac8916b1062ccf82e3 OP_EQUAL
- address
- 35tvqszjYnZMiQYeT4JBH8KvqCcc7Mbg3c